It is a designated as a wetland reserve. The reserve is a haven for birds. In the winter months, when migratory birds are here, up to two hundred species can be spotted. It is best known for its large flock of Greater Flamingos. Birds can be observed from three hides; Mangrove Hide, Flamingo Hide, or Lagoon Hide. Flamingo Hide is the most popular and is the best place to view the Greater Flamingos. It’d be better if you bring binoculars for closer view since birds are bit away from viewpoint. And there is one distant viewing machine though.

One of the best times to visit is at flamingo feeding time; roughly 10 am and 4 pm each day.

Ras Al Khor Wildlife Sanctuary Location: Situated in the heart of Dubai, Ras Al Khor is just 14 kms away from Dubai Creek – Oud Metha road.

Opening hours: Sunday to Thursday – 7.30 AM to 5.30PM. Closed on Fridays and Saturdays.

Entrance fee: Fr3ee

*There are some restrictions in visiting time in this pandemic situations — Only a max 5 people are to enter at a time and for a visit duration not exceeding more than 10 minutes
